Immerse yourself in the rich tapestry of Indian classical and contemporary music with Ustad Sultan Khan's "Maestro's Choice." Released on January 1, 2003, under Living Media Ltd., this album is a testament to Khan's virtuosity and his ability to blend traditional and modern sounds seamlessly. Spanning a diverse range of genres including ghazal, desi pop, and Bollywood, the album offers a captivating journey through the musical landscape of India.
The tracklist features three distinct compositions: "Raga Ahir Bhairav," "Raga Patdeep," and "Thumri." Each piece showcases Khan's mastery of the sarangi, an instrument he has played with unparalleled skill and passion. The album's duration of 1 hour and 2 minutes ensures a comprehensive exploration of Khan's artistic range, from the intricate melodies of classical ragas to the soulful renditions of popular Bollywood tunes.
